DATED : 27th JULY, 2022 P.C:- 1.
In the backdrop of the accusations levelled against the applicant in C.R.No.I-140 of 2018, registered with N.R.I. Police Station, Navi Mumbai, the Investigating Offcer states that a notice under Section 41A of Cr.P.C. was attempted to be served on the applicant, but in his absence, it could not be served. 2.
Learned A.P.P., on instructions from the Investigating Offcer, who is present in the Court, makes a categorical M.M.Salgaonkar
2/2 906 ABA-1953-22.doc statement that the notice shall be served upon the applicant and pursuant to the same, the applicant shall report to the Investigating Offcer, who shall follow the procedure prescribed under Section 41A of Cr.P.C..
In case, if the Investigating Offcer is desirous of effecting arrest, he shall give 72 hours notice to the applicant. 2.
The application stands disposed off.
